Preparation and Cooking Time

  • Total Time: 25-30 minutes
  • Preparation Time: 10 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 15-20 minutes
  • Servings: 4-6 waffles
  • Calories per serving: Approximately 250-300 calories per waffle
  • Key Nutrients: Protein: 20g, Carbs: 30g, Fat: 8g, Fiber: 6g

Ingredients

Gather these ingredients to make your Crispy Healthy Protein Waffles:

  • 1 cup whole wheat flour
  • ½ cup protein powder (whey, pea, or plant-based)
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• ¼ te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on (optional, for extra flavor)
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 cup unsweetened almond milk (or any milk of your choice)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• ½ cup Greek yogurt (plain, non-fat or full-fat)
  • 1 tablespoon coconut oil or olive oil (melted)
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up (optional for sweetness)
  • 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ar (optional, helps with fluffiness)
  • 1 tablespoon ground flaxseed or chia seeds (optional for added fiber)

Step-by-Step Instructions

Here’s how to make Crispy Healthy Protein Waffles:

Prepare the Wet Ingredients:

  1. Mix the Wet Ingredients: In a large bowl, whisk together the eggs, almond milk, Greek yogurt, honey (or maple syrup), vanilla extract, and melted coconut oil. If you’re using apple cider vinegar and/or flaxseed or chia seeds, add them to the mixture as well. Whisk until smooth.

Combine the Dry Ingredients:

  1. Mix the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, combine the whole wheat flour, protein powder,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on. Stir them together to ensure that the dry ingredients are evenly distributed.

Make the Waffle Batter:

  1. Combine Wet and Dry Ingredients: Gradually pour the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ring gently as you go. Mix until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can result in dense waffles. The batter should be thick but pourable. If it’s too thick, add a splash more almond milk to reach your desired consistency.

Preheat the Waffle Iron:

  1. Preheat Your Waffle Iron: While the batter rests for a few minutes, preheat your waffle iron according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Lightly grease the plates with cooking spray or a little melted coconut oil to prevent sticking.

Cook the Waffles:

  1. Cook the Waffles: Once the waffle iron is ready, pour about ⅓ to ½ cup of batter onto the center of the iron (depending on the size of your waffle iron). Close the lid and cook for 3-5 minutes, or until the waffles are golden brown and crispy. Repeat this process with the remaining batter.

Serve and Enjoy:

  1. Serve Immediately: Once the waffles are cooked, remove them from the iron and serve immediately. Top with your favorite healthy toppings, such as fresh fruit, nut butter, a drizzle of honey, or Greek yogurt. Enjoy!

Additional Tips

Follow these tips for the best Crispy Healthy Protein Waffles:

  • Use a High-Quality Protein Powder: The flavor and texture of your waffles can be affected by the protein powder you use. Opt for a clean, unsweetened variety without artificial additives.
  • Adjust Sweetness to Taste: If you prefer sweeter waffles, add more honey or maple syrup. Alternatively, use ripe bananas or applesauce for natural sweetness.
  • Let the Waffle Iron Heat Fully: A fully heated waffle iron will ensure the waffles cook evenly and become crispy.
  • Rest the Batter: Let the batter sit for 5-10 minutes before cooking. This helps the flour fully hydrate, resulting in better waffles.
  • Make a Double Batch: You can make a large batch of waffles and freeze them for later use. Just pop them in the toaster for a quick breakfast or snack!

Recipe Variations

Here are 10 Variations to customize your Crispy Healthy Protein Waffles:

  1. Chocolate Protein Waffles: Add 2 tablespoons of cocoa powder to the dry ingredients for a chocolatey twist.
  2. Berry Protein Waffles: Fold in fresh or frozen berries (blueberries, raspberries) to the batter for added flavor and nutrients.
  3. Pumpkin Spice Waffles: Add 1/4 cup of canned pumpkin and 1 teaspoon of pumpkin pie spice for a fall-inspired waffle.
  4. Cinnamon Roll Waffles: Mix in a teaspoon of cinnamon and drizzle with a light glaze made from Greek yogurt and honey.
  5. Banana Protein Waffles: Mash a ripe banana and add it to the batter for natural sweetness and a boost of potassium.
  6. Oatmeal Protein Waffles: Replace half of the flour with oat flour for extra fiber and a hearty texture.
  7. Peanut Butter Waffles: Stir in a tablespoon of peanut butter to the batter for rich flavor and extra protein.
  8. Vegan Protein Waffles: Use a plant-based protein powder, flax eggs, and dairy-free milk for a vegan-friendly version.
  9. Matcha Protein Waffles: Add 1-2 teaspoons of matcha powder to the batter for an energizing, antioxidant-packed twist.
  10. Carrot Cake Waffles: Grate some carrots into the batter and add a pinch of nutmeg for a carrot cake-inspired waffle.

Freezing and Storage

  • Freezing: These waffles freeze beautifully. Let them cool completely, then store them in an airtight container or freezer bag. Reheat in the toaster or microwave for a quick breakfast.
  • Storage: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the toaster to restore the crispy texture.

FAQ Section

  1. Can I use all-purpose flour instead of whole wheat flour?
    Yes, but whole wheat flour adds more fiber and nutrients to the waffles.
  2. Can I make these waffles vegan?
    Yes, by using a plant-based protein powder, flax eggs, and dairy-free milk, you can easily make these waffles vegan.
  3. Can I make a larger batch and freeze the waffles?
    Absolutely! These waffles freeze well and can be reheated in the toaster or microwave for a quick meal.
  4. Can I substitute the protein powder?
    You can use any type of protein powder, but be sure to adjust the consistency of the batter as needed.
  5. Can I add vegetables to the batter?
    Yes, finely grated zucchini or carrots can be added for extra nutrients and fiber.
  6. What’s the best way to serve these waffles?
    You can top them with fresh fruit, nut butter, yogurt, or even a drizzle of honey or syrup for a balanced meal.
  7. Are these waffles gluten-free?
    If you use a gluten-free flour blend, these waffles can easily be made gluten-free.
  8. Can I use egg whites instead of whole eggs?
    Yes, but you may need to add a little more moisture, such as extra yogurt or milk, to compensate.
  9. How can I make these waffles fluffier?
    Be sure not to overmix the batter, and let it rest for a few minutes before cooking.
  10. Can I make this recipe without protein powder?
    Yes, you can use more whole wheat flour or oats as a substitute for protein powder, but the waffles will have less protein content.
